> > > The khugepaged daemon and madvise_collapse have two different
> > > implementations that do almost the same thing.
> > >
> > > Create collapse_single_pmd to increase code reuse and create an entry
> > > point to these two users.
> > >
> > > Refactor madvise_collapse and collapse_scan_mm_slot to use the new
> > > collapse_single_pmd function. This introduces a minor behavioral change
> > > that is most likely an undiscovered bug. The current implementation of
> > > khugepaged tests collapse_test_exit_or_disable before calling
> > > collapse_pte_mapped_thp, but we weren't doing it in the madvise_collapse
> > > case. By unifying these two callers madvise_collapse now also performs
> > > this check. We also modify the return value to be SCAN_ANY_PROCESS which
> > > properly indicates that this process is no longer valid to operate on.
> > >
> > > We also guard the khugepaged_pages_collapsed variable to ensure its only
> > > incremented for khugepaged.

> > After collapse_single_pmd() returns, mmap_lock might have been released.
> > Between
> > that unlock and here, another thread could unmap/remap the VMA, making
> > the vma
> > pointer stale when we access vma->vm_file?
>
> + Shivank, I thought they were on the CC list.
>
> Hey! I thought of this case, but then figured it was no different than
> what is currently implemented for the writeback-retry logic, since the
> mmap lock is dropped and not revalidated. BUT I failed to consider
> that the file reference is held throughout that time.

You obviously can't manipulate or reference a pointer to a VMA in any way
if is no longer stabilised, that'd be a potential UAF.

>
> I thought of moving the functionality into collapse_single_pmd(), but
> figured I'd keep it in madvise_collapse() as it's the sole user of
> that functionality. Given the potential file ref issue, that may be
> the best solution, and I dont think it should be too difficult. I'll
> queue that up, and also drop the r-b tags as you suggested.
